Crucial Safety And Security Gear



When you're stress washing, putting on the ideal security gear is essential to safeguard yourself from potential dangers. Beginning with shatterproof glass or safety glasses to shield your eyes from flying debris and effective water spray. A face shield can use added protection for your face, so think about that if you're operating in specifically dangerous areas.

Next off, don't skimp on handwear covers. Tough, water-proof handwear covers will certainly keep your hands safe from injuries and chemical direct exposure. Opt for non-slip, water resistant boots with good hold to stop slides and falls while basing on damp surfaces.

Protecting your body is likewise crucial. Wear long sleeves and trousers made of durable material to guard against cuts and abrasions. If you're utilizing any kind of chemicals, a respirator or mask is a wise choice to prevent breathing in harmful fumes.

Last but not least, a hard hat can be a lifesaver if you're working in a location where there's a threat of dropping items.

Best Practices for Safe Procedure



To make certain a risk-free and efficient pressure washing experience, always familiarize yourself with the equipment before you start. Read the maker's manual to understand exactly how to run your pressure washer appropriately. Look for any type of indicators of wear or damage on tubes, adapters, and nozzles.



Before you start, wear your security equipment, consisting of safety glasses, handwear covers, and sturdy shoes. Make certain your office is free from obstacles and risks that could create accidents. When running the equipment, keep a firm grip and maintain the nozzle pointed away from yourself and others. Make use of the best nozzle for the task; a larger spray is much safer for fragile surface areas. Begin with a lower pressure setting and progressively enhance it as required.

Constantly understand your environments, specifically when functioning near traffic or pedestrians. Prevent stress cleaning in damp conditions, as this boosts the risk of slides and drops.

After you finish, shut off the maker and eliminate any pressure in the tubes prior to disconnecting them. Complying with these finest practices will help you stay secure and achieve great outcomes.

Emergency Situation Preparedness and Emergency Treatment



Accidents can happen regardless of your best efforts to run safely. That's why having a strong emergency situation readiness strategy is critical when stress cleaning.

First, ensure you've got a well-stocked emergency treatment kit handy. It needs to consist of band-aids, bactericides, gauze, and burn cream. Acquaint yourself with the place of the package so you can reach it rapidly if needed.

Next off, know the emergency numbers in your area. If an accident occurs, you'll want to act quick and call for help without hesitation.

Furthermore, think about having a friend system in position. Functioning along with somebody suggests you can help each other in case of an emergency situation.

Constantly maintain a phone nearby for emergency situations and make sure it's billed. If you're using chemicals or high-pressure devices, understand their safety and security data sheets (SDS) and what to do if direct exposure takes place.

Finally, technique basic emergency treatment skills. Recognizing just how to treat cuts, burns, or strains can make a significant distinction in an emergency.

Taking these actions will certainly aid ensure your safety and the safety of those around you while you delight in pressure washing.
